Grep для процессов по каталогам и убить его
СШ -Н пользователь@хост 'найти /корень/ГИТ/ опции-mtime 10 | в то время как line читайте-Р ; сделать эхо $строки; сделано'
-Н вариант из человека СШ
:
-Н перенаправляет вывод из /dev/null (фактически, предотвращает чтение из stdin). Это должно использоваться, когда программа работает в фоновом режиме. # ... # Программа СШ будут введены в фоновом режиме. (Это не работает, если СШ должен попросить пароль или парольную фразу; см. Также Ф вариант.)
Редактировать
ОК, тогда из найти имена файлов должны быть эхом(как строки), чтобы размер передать в качестве аргумента команда grep/zgrep, зацените (не -print0 команды требуется):
SSH пользователь@хост найти /путь/к/найдите/* опции-mtime 10 | команды xargs Эхо | zgrep -я pattern_to_find' | в то время как line читайте-Р
делать
УПП -R пользователь@хост:$линия /путь/к/назначения/
сделано
Я работал над докторской приемной комиссии и мы не были поставлены в известность об этих освобождение от уплаты сборов или специальной организации связей, если человек прямо писал о них в своих заявлениях о цели или резюме.
Так что я застрял здесь:
грэп -е '^....с...с...$'
показывает все слова с выраж мне нужно. Теперь от этого слова мне нужны только те, которые не есть Х
.
Связанные вопросы
Похожие вопросы
Я купил этот iPad второй рукой я уже отключил его БТ после подключения его к wiffi ее говорит: "этот iPad в настоящее время связан с идентификатором Apple войти с Apple ID, который использовался для настройки этого iPad" является там anywway я могу пройти через это.
Мне интересно, как драйвер функции под Linux. Драйверы в один файл, который можно редактировать? Есть список текущих драйверов В использовать или есть другое место, чтобы найти их для каждого устройства?
Мне особенно интересно узнать о драйвер моей сетевой адаптер.
Если вы знаете, где некоторые хорошая документация, я бы с удовольствием прочитал это.
#!/Бен/ш
checkExit функция(){
если тест "$?" != "0"; тогда
команду echo $1 вышел с анормалного состояния
выход 1;
еще эхо $?
интернет
}
echoThenRun функция () { # Echo и затем выполнить команду
Эхо $1
$1
рэт=$?
Эхо $рет
возврат $рет
}
файл=test_file
Эхо > файл $
echoThenRun "тест -F файл$"
checkExit файл $
Echo "все верно!"
Вывод выполнение скрипта:
$ ~/Downloads/test.sh
тест -Ф test_file
0
1 # 1 Вот почему??
все правильно!
Из какой-то книги у меня есть, у меня в моих заметках, что ядро Linux находится в 0xc00000000
на 32-разрядных системах и отображенных в пространстве пользователя, в целях повышения производительности.
Это точно ? Как я могу проверить это ?
Кроме того, где проживает ядра на 64-разрядных системах? Это еще в 0xc00000000
, или где-то еще ?
Есть песня с названием Экран от Воскресения Ф. Я думаю, что это в блю-рей версии, но я пытаюсь выяснить, что зовут.
Кто-нибудь знает, что это такое?
Поскольку этот вопрос был первым написал и ответил, Там было несколько новых изменений в долгосрочную аренду помещения. Поэтому если вы решили, что вам нужен автомобиль в течение 1-6 месяцев она может быть лучше использовать долгосрочная аренда, а не покупка автомобиля. Например:
- Туро/реле едет - на этой странице вы можете арендовать автомобиль у частного лица, хотя выбор может быть не совсем тем, что вы хотите, и я не уверен насчет страховки на транспортные средства, но можно, конечно, проверить.
Есть также варианты долгосрочной аренды доступны различные новые автомобильные салоны, которые в аренду на месяц:
- Тойота предлагает в аренду от месяца по нескольким дилерам. Только требования у них являются: продление договора каждые 30 дней, самовывоз и возврат в то же место, без страховки предусмотрен (по крайней мере, с одним я снимаю с)
- Некоторым Ниссан дилеры предлагают такой же сервис, но я не знаю их условий.
- Видимо какой-то Форд дилеры тоже.
Так что лично я бы не стал заморачиваться с покупкой автомобиля, но вместо аренда.
Можно использовать на Perl
:
$ Перл-MPOSIX=Сэл -анле '$ф[0] = метод ceil($ф[0]/65);печать в файл "@Ф"'
24 C_P.doc
11 C_M.doc
14 G_S.doc
15 J_Z.doc
24 J_M.doc
27 L_B.doc
Я хотел бы посмотреть на логи СКБ(1), начиная с команды dmesg:
команда dmesg | grep в файл /dev/СКБ
Если вы используете терминал OS X годов.приложение, он будет захватывать страница вверх/вниз кнопки и просто прокручивать окно содержимым, как при использовании полосы прокрутки. Вы можете использовать клавишу Shift+страница вверх/вниз , чтобы отправить их для применения внутри терминала.
Используя это, вы должны быть в состоянии прокрутить страницу с помощью:
- Контроль+Б
- [
- Клавиши со стрелками или клавишу Shift+страница вверх/вниз
- Контроль+с , когда сделано с прокрутки
Если вы хотите изменить это, чтобы вести себя, как и любой другой терминал приложение на любой другой платформе, вы можете пойти к терминалу - > "Настройки", Настройки, выберите свой профиль и перейти к клавиатуре, и поменять привязки "страница вниз/страница вверх" и "сдвиг страницы вниз/сдвиг страницы вверх":
Похоже, что некоторые из файлов, которые вы пытаетесь скопировать уже зарезервированные символы в них и что, почему это не так.
Ссылка найдена здесь: https://kenfallon.com/rsync-mkstemp-failed-no-such-file-or-directory-2/
Нет реальный эффективный способ игнорировать символ в имени файла и резервная копия пригодится, так как имена уже не будет то же самое. Вы были бы в затруднении, чтобы вспомнить, что недопустимый символ был проигнорирован, из которой файлы для того чтобы их восстановить, особенно если был удален или иным образом удалены на некоторое время.
Задачи 1) Использовать RealVNC клиента. По моему опыту, АЛТ
(опция) в Windows клавиши и команды в АЛТ. Проверьте документацию здесь https://www.realvnc.com/docs/mac-keyboard-mapping.html
Нет исправления для АЛТ
(опция) ключ с TightVNC.
Я пытался использовать программное обеспечение на Mac, чтобы переназначить / изменить клавиши такие функции, как карабинер (ранее назывался KeyboardRemap4Macbook), Сэил и даже родной Системные настройки > Клавиатура > модификатор клавиши, чтобы изменить клавишу CTRL
на клавишу Alt
или клавишу CapsLock
для альт
, но мне кажется, что когда на VNC, эти настройки игнорируются. Это как разные клавиатуры используется и не отображается в меню выбора клавиатуры, только локальную.
Проблема 2) VNC для какой-то причине относится к клавиатуре, как это было с нами клавиатура. Вам придется изменить в Windows раскладка клавиатуры для нас международный, и при этом, почти все ваши ключи будут правильно сопоставлены в Mac. Вы можете установить различные раскладки клавиатуры для различных приложений.
Я зарегистрировал проблему на С TightVNC на SourceForge счет по этому поводу, но проект, похоже, мертв, так что не надейся. Же проблема происходит на быстрый.
Для тех ключей, которые пропали без вести / погибших обходной путь заключается в использовании символа карте (во время редактирования текста нажмите сочетание клавиш Ctrl
+ АЛТ
+ пробел
и в меню выберите "правка" > смайлики и символы )
Альтернативой является использование различных удаленных рабочих столов решение. Если это для личного использования, идти в TeamViewer. Я попробовал и это намного лучше, с полной поддержкой клавиатуры, связь лучше, imagem, и т. д. Но если это для бизнеса / коммерческое использование, цена в TeamViewer-это просто смешно ИМО. Самая дешевая лицензия под названием "Бизнес" стоимость U$ 749.
Если вы хотите удалить Windows, я бы предложил более простой и менее рискованный путь:
- резервное копирование все, что вы хотите сохранить
- купить или сделать в Ubuntu установочный компакт-диск
- запустите установочный компакт-диск
- для заданных параметров "выберите пункт" использовать весь диск для установки, а просто идти со всеми по умолчанию
это все равно удалить раздел Windows и создать разделы для Ubuntu.
У меня есть новенький HP павильон G серии ноутбук (Г7). Самой первой загрузки системы, утилита GParted-прямую USB, чтобы разделить некоторые пространства для Ubuntu. Второй был 12.04 USB-носитель.
В основном она работает очень хорошо. Исключением является подключение WiFi. Кажется, подключить сначала, но потом после где-то от 30 минут до четырех часов я потерял связь и не может подключиться, пока я перезагрузить маршрутизатор. Иногда RFKill Block и Unblock будет исправить это. А я вчера видел предложение, чтобы удалить NetworkManager-а.файл conf. Последнее, кажется, продлили время до отказа в часах, а не минутах.
Что должно быть мои дальнейшие действия?
Спасибо
На машинах которым я руковожу, этот пакет был установлен со спутника хранилищ Красная Шапочка. Вам понадобится спутниковая подписки на Red Hat в того, чтобы открыть эти хранилища.
Положите все константы в файле констант.ОКР
например. И во всех скриптов, использующих любую из этих констант, положить . константы.ЕНВ
, чтобы загрузить их.
Например, константы.ОКР
:
Привет=мир
script.sh
#!/бин/Баш
. константы.ОКР
Эхо $привет
Для выполнения примера:
$ ./script.sh
мир
По теме на сайте TripAdvisor:
Чтобы ввести мою страну нужно показать регистрацию, которая подтверждает автомобиль уже ваш. После этого таможня даст вам "perniso де internacion" в течение 3 месяцев.
Вы можете оставить свой автомобиль в отеле, а затем вы можете вернуться и продолжение путешествия вниз в Перу или Колумбии в ней. У вас есть выплатить доход каждые 3 месяца после этого в правительство.
У меня были клиенты, которые делали это раньше, и я должен был заботиться о своих бумажную работу.
Контактный адрес электронной почты в сообщение, может быть стоит дело с для вашего путешествия.
Поиск "perniso де internacion" ведет на этот сайт, который переводит (через Google (плохо)) в:
Требования для получения разрешения на временное использование транспортного средства в Эквадор
Он должен представить должностным лицам таможенных органов Эквадора, отборочный документы для этой цели:
- Документ, удостоверяющий личность (паспорт), заверенная печатью по миграции
- Сделать обязательное страхование от несчастных случаев перевозок (СОПП)
- Водительских прав и регистрации транспортного средства, согласно которому транспортное средство специальные и льготные ввели для таможни Эквадора одежды[так в оригинале].
- Устойчивость транспортного средства для личного пользования туриста равна максимально допустимое время туристы (90 дней).
- Время для временное хранение транспортного средства до 90 дней выдвижная однажды 90 дней.
- Если автомобиль не является собственностью водителя, вы должны представить разрешение, выдаваемое владельцем транспортного средства в присутствии нотариуса для использование во время поездки, где время автомобиль останется в Территории Эквадора заявил.
Этот сайт утверждает, что может обеспечить разрешение в 30 минут.
Ключ к поиску разрешения, как представляется, "временный ввоз" вместе с "автомобиль" или "автомобиль". Еще анекдот для Nicuragua здесь говорит:
Мы ездили Патфайндер 2000 из Канады в декабре 2011 года и в Никарагуа в течение 18 месяцев с ним (до мая 2013)... каждые 30 дней (не 90 дней) мы должны были либо покинуть страну в Коста-Рике за 3 дня а потом вернулся в Никарагуа, чтобы получить еще 30 дней "временные Ввоз Visa" для автомобиля или езды в Манагуа в DGA офис и попросить отсрочку на 30 дней за дополнительную плату (я не помню как много, я думаю, что это был 1 $/день...) так что в 18 месяцев мы, наверное, поехал в и из Коста-Рики и Никарагуа с нашими канадскими авто не менее 8-9 раз.
В зависимости от государств, которые вы намереваетесь остановиться в, казалось бы, что вы, как правило, необходимо подать заявление на временное разрешение на ввоз, и это, как правило, ограниченный срок. Вы можете быть в состоянии обновить один или несколько раз в страну или выехать из страны и снова въехать, чтобы возобновить.
Я сейчас, используя сервис, написанный на C, чтобы управлять интерфейсом себя. Его, по сути, оболочка для Программа dhclient и ИС. Этот код я использую, чтобы управлять своим интерфейсом:
#включить заголовочный файл <stdio.ч>
#включить <строка.ч>
#включить <АСМ/типы.ч>
код #include <sys файла/сокета.ч>
код #include <linux и нетлинк.ч>
#включить <Линукс/если.ч>
#включить <ОС Linux/rtnetlink.ч>
#включить <stdlib.ч>
код #include <stdbool.ч>
#определить вход(Х) {Х, #Х}
структуры struct {
неподписанные флаг;
константный тип char *имя;
} ifi_flag_map[] = {
ЗАПИСЬ(IFF_UP),
ЗАПИСЬ(IFF_BROADCAST),
ЗАПИСЬ(IFF_DEBUG),
ЗАПИСЬ(IFF_LOOPBACK),
ЗАПИСЬ(IFF_POINTOPOINT),
ЗАПИСЬ(IFF_NOTRAILERS),
ЗАПИСЬ(IFF_RUNNING),
ЗАПИСЬ(IFF_NOARP),
ЗАПИСЬ(IFF_PROMISC),
ЗАПИСЬ(IFF_ALLMULTI),
ЗАПИСЬ(IFF_MASTER),
ЗАПИСЬ(IFF_SLAVE),
ЗАПИСЬ(IFF_MULTICAST),
ЗАПИСЬ(IFF_PORTSEL),
ЗАПИСЬ(IFF_AUTOMEDIA),
ЗАПИСЬ(IFF_DYNAMIC),
ЗАПИСЬ(IFF_LOWER_UP),
ЗАПИСЬ(IFF_DORMANT),
ЗАПИСЬ(IFF_ECHO),
};
инт Индекс_интерфейса;
голец Имя_интерфейса[32];
голец FlushCommand[64];
голец DHCPCommand[64];
пустота check_flags(неподписанные флаги)
{
я в size_t;
боол hasFlagLowerUp = ложь;
для (Я = 0; Я < размер ifi_flag_map/размер ifi_flag_map[0]; я++) {
если (флаги и ifi_flag_map[я].флаг) {
если (ifi_flag_map[я].имя == "IFF_LOWER_UP"){
hasFlagLowerUp = истина;
}
}
}
если (!hasFlagLowerUp){
функции printf("кабель удален. Чтобы спугнуть ИПС сейчас...\Н");
система(FlushCommand);
} еще {
функции printf("IFF_LOWER_UP флаг присутствует. Позвоню на %S.\Н", DHCPCommand);
система(DHCPCommand);
}
}
пустота read_msg(инт ФД)
{
инт лен;
голец буфер buf[4096];
структура а Иов = { баф, оператор sizeof(buf с) };
sockaddr_nl структуры СА;
структура непосредственно передаваемых параметров МСГ = {в (Void *)&SA, то оператор sizeof(СА), &Иов, 1, нуль, 0, 0 };
структуру struct nlmsghdr *НХ;
лен = вызове recvmsg(ФД &МСГ, 0);
если(длн == -1) {
perror("сервис");
возврат;
}
для (НХ = (структуры struct nlmsghdr *) баф; NLMSG_OK (Нью-Хэмпшир, лен);
НХ = NLMSG_NEXT (Нью-Хэмпшир, лен)) {
структура ifinfomsg *ifimsg;
если (НХ->nlmsg_type == NLMSG_DONE)
возврат;
если (НХ->nlmsg_type == NLMSG_ERROR) {
продолжить;
}
ifimsg = NLMSG_DATA(Нью-Хэмпшир);
функции printf("заметил событие на интерфейс с идентификатором %U\N", то ifimsg->ifi_index);
если (ifimsg->ifi_index == Индекс_интерфейса) {
функции printf("интерфейс контролирует интерфейс %С. Собираюсь проверить, если кабель был удален...\Н",Имя_интерфейса);
check_flags(ifimsg->ifi_flags);
}
}
}
тап_п(АГДС, типа char *переменной argv[])
{
если (argc < 3){
функции printf("укажите, пожалуйста, идентификатор интерфейса, как первый аргумент N");
функции printf("укажите, пожалуйста, имя интерфейса в качестве второго аргумента\н\н");
функции printf("пример: %С2 через eth0\Н" аргумент argv[0]);
возвращение 1;
}
если (использования sscanf (массива argv[1], "%я", &Индекс_интерфейса) != 1) {
fprintf(stderr, "указанное индекс интерфейса должно быть целое число\п");
возвращение 1;
}
и strcpy(Имя_интерфейса,и argv[2]);
функции sprintf(FlushCommand, "IP-адрес скрытого Дэв %ы", Имя_интерфейса);
функции sprintf(DHCPCommand, "программа dhclient -р %ы && программа dhclient %ы", Имя_интерфейса, Имя_интерфейса);
функции printf("смотрите интерфейс %S с идентификатором %U для события.\Н", Имя_интерфейса, Индекс_интерфейса);
функции printf("утопить ИПС с интерфейса %s, когда кабель удален.\Н", Имя_интерфейса);
sockaddr_nl структуры СА;
инт ФД;
функцию memset(&СА, 0, оператор sizeof(СА));
СА.nl_family = AF_NETLINK;
СА.nl_groups = RTMGRP_LINK;
ФД = гнездо(AF_NETLINK, SOCK_RAW, NETLINK_ROUTE);
если(ФД == -1) {
perror("гнездо");
возвращение 1;
}
если(привязка(ФД (структура структуры *) &SA, то оператор sizeof(СА)) == -1) {
perror("привязать");
возвращение 1;
}
для(;;) {
read_msg(ФД);
}
возврат 0;
}
Работаю я консультантом в Австралии и я довольно зеленый, когда дело доходит до Биткоин-кошельки и тому подобное.
Я связался с клиентом с MacBook Pro, который не может быть восстановлен, и он хочет перейти на ноутбук Windows. Он говорит, что он имеет в MultiBit кошелек на Mac, который содержит все его личные ключи'... то, что я хотел бы знать, если все эти данные могут быть перенесены на среды Windows с минимальными усилиями... это можно сделать?
Он также говорит, что у него есть "мост" в его "Трезор", что он должен так же. Будучи старый клиент, он не может произносить все правильно и его понимание не может помочь ему донести именно то, что он означает. Но я предполагаю, что "мост" - это какой-то VPN или браузер надстройку, которая создает связь между "службой Трезор" он использует. Если я не могу загрузиться в Mac, как бы мне определить, что это и как перевести ее через в Windows?
Спасибо заранее
Показать вопросы с тегом active-sync tmate growth